Ext3,Linux原生文件系统家族中的佼佼者,以其高效、稳定和可靠性著称。作为一种日志文件系统,Ext3记录文件系统更新的变更历史,从而提高数据一致性和恢复能力。
Ext3的特点
Ext3具有以下关键特性:
* **日志机制:** 通过记录文件系统修改的逐个变更,确保即使在异常情况下也能保持数据完整性。
* **高性能:** 优化了文件系统结构和IO操作,提供了快速的读写性能。
* **可靠性:** 日志机制和定期检查功能共同保证了文件系统的可靠性和稳定性。
* **扩展性:** 允许创建大型文件系统,满足现代存储需求。
Ext3的优势
Ext3在众多文件系统中脱颖而出,具有以下优势:
* **适用于各种场景:** 适用于台式机、服务器和嵌入式系统等各种应用场景。
* **广泛兼容性:** 被广泛支持于Linux发行版和文件系统工具。
* **数据保护:** 日志机制和定期检查功能最大程度地保护数据免受损坏。
* **长期使用:** 已被广泛用于多年,具有成熟的稳定性。
Ext3的不足
尽管优点众多,Ext3也有一些不足:
* **碎片化:** 随着时间的推移,文件系统可能产生碎片化,影响性能。
* **较高的空间开销:** 日志机制需要额外的存储空间。
* **资源消耗:** 日志记录和定期检查功能会消耗一定的系统资源。
Ext3的替代方案
在某些情况下,Linux内核提供了其他文件系统选项作为Ext3的替代方案:
* XFS:一种高性能文件系统,适合大型存储需求。
* Btrfs:一种现代文件系统,具有快照和RAID等高级功能。
* ReiserFS:一种日志文件系统,具有快速写入速度和更好的性能。
Ext3的未来
Ext3仍然是Linux发行版中广泛使用的文件系统。随着技术的发展,其替代方案可能会赢得更大的关注。但是,Ext3在稳定性和可靠性方面的出色表现将继续使其成为许多用户的首选。